Essential WooCommerce SEO Tips for UK Businesses
To conquer the competitive online marketplace in the UK, your WooCommerce store needs a solid SEO strategy. Boost your product listings with relevant keywords that customers are searching. Craft compelling copy that not only highlights your goods but also utilizes those search terms. Don't forget the power of alt text, as these can help search engines recognize what your products are about.
Develop high-quality backlinks from reputable websites in your niche. This will increase your website's authority and presence in search results. Ensure your WooCommerce store is optimized for mobile devices. Google prioritizes mobile-first indexing, so a seamless user experience on all devices is crucial.
- Track your SEO performance regularly using tools like Google Analytics and Search Console. Pinpoint areas for improvement and fine-tune your strategy accordingly.
- Remain up-to-date with the latest WooCommerce SEO best practices and algorithm updates. The SEO landscape is constantly changing, so continuous learning is essential.
Elevate Your WooCommerce Rankings in Google UK
Unlocking top positions on Google UK can be your ultimate goal as you run a WooCommerce store.
A comprehensive SEO checklist will guide you through the essential steps to attain this coveted ranking. Here's what you need to prioritize:
* **Keyword Research**: Conduct in-depth keyword research to pinpoint the terms your target shoppers are commonly searching for.
* **On-Page Optimization**:
Optimize your product pages with relevant keywords, compelling content, and structured data to boost your visibility in search results.
* **Technical SEO**: Ensure your WooCommerce store has a clean technical foundation with quick loading times, a mobile-friendly design, and a secure protocol.
Keep your website content fresh and updated with regular blog posts as well as new product descriptions to demonstrate expertise to search engines.
* **Link Building**:
Earn high-quality backlinks from reputable websites to your WooCommerce store to boost your domain authority and score.
By diligently following these SEO best practices, you can ascend the Google UK rankings but also drive more genuine traffic to your WooCommerce store.
